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

A musty smell in your home can be a sign of water damage or moisture buildup. If the smell persists, it’s likely that there’s a problem with your walls or insulation. Don’t ignore the smell. Call us now for help.

Water Stains on the Ceiling or Walls

Water stains on your ceiling or walls can be a sign of a leak or water damage. If you notice these stains, it’s essential to investigate and address the issue quickly. Don’t ignore the stains. Call us now for help.

Wall Cavity Water Extraction Cost in Canandaigua, NY

The cost of wall cavity water extraction can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Canandaigua, NY. These are estimates, not guarantees. Our team will provide a personalized quote based on your specific needs. Get a free estimate today. We’ll work with you to create a customized plan and budget.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Wall cavity water extraction $500 – $2,500 Severity of damage, size of affected area, local conditions
Moisture detection and assessment $100 – $500 Size of affected area, complexity of assessment
Equipment rental and usage $200 – $1,000 Size of affected area, type of equipment needed
Dehumidification and drying $500 – $2,000 Size of affected area, type of equipment needed
Sanitizing and cleaning $200 – $1,000 Size of affected area, type of equipment needed
Follow-up inspection and maintenance $100 – $500 Size of affected area, complexity of inspection
